在服务器运维管理中,合理规划存储路径是保障数据安全与系统性能的关键环节。宝塔面板作为主流的运维工具,其默认备份目录往往受限于系统盘容量或业务需求,调整路径不仅能释放存储压力,更能实现多地备份容灾的进阶策略。掌握灵活配置备份路径的方法,已成为运维人员提升效率的必修课。
全局默认路径修改
宝塔面板的系统设置中内置了全局备份路径调整功能。通过面板左侧导航栏的「面板设置」入口,用户可在「默认备份目录」选项直接输入新路径,例如将默认的 /www/backup 修改为 /data/backup。该设置对后续新建网站及数据库备份生效,但需注意新目录需提前创建且赋予 www 用户组读写权限。
部分用户反馈修改后出现备份失败问题,这与路径合法性校验机制有关。当新路径包含特殊字符或不符合Linux目录规范时,系统会提示"路径不合法"。此时可参考技术文档修改面板配置文件 /www/server/panel/class/config.py,注释第334行的路径校验逻辑,但需谨慎操作避免安全隐患。运维实践中推荐采用纯字母路径,并通过 df -h 命令确认目标存储设备的挂载状态。
数据库备份专项调整
对于MySQL数据库的备份路径,宝塔存在独立于全局设置的特殊机制。在面板数据库管理界面,用户可通过「备份目录」选项单独指定存储位置。例如将默认的 /www/server/database/backup 调整为 /mnt/nas/mysql_backup,实现数据库备份与网站备份的物理隔离。
技术社区案例显示,部分版本存在数据库路径修改后未生效的问题。某用户在2024年4月的求助帖中提到,修改配置后备份仍存储在旧目录。官方建议解决方案包括:创建目标目录、重启数据库服务、重建备份任务三重验证步骤。当使用容器化部署时,还需检查Docker存储驱动是否影响路径映射。
第三方备份插件限制
腾讯云COS、阿里云OSS等云存储插件存在路径锁定的技术特性。2023年6月的用户反馈显示,腾讯云COS插件强制使用bt_backup目录,修改输入框实际无效。官方回复确认插件代码层面对路径参数进行硬编码处理,建议通过挂载云存储为本地目录的变通方案实现路径迁移。
这种设计源于云端存储桶的访问策略限制。开发文档显示,插件通过预置AK/SK认证体系绑定存储桶,路径参数作为桶内子目录存在命名规范。对于需要多层级备份的用户,可利用云存储提供的虚拟目录功能,在存储桶内建立年月日分层结构,而非直接修改根路径。
手动迁移备份文件
对于已存在的历史备份文件,可通过rsync命令实现无损迁移。执行 rsync -av /www/backup/ /new_path/ 完成数据拷贝后,建议建立软链接保持路径兼容性:ln -s /new_path /www/backup。该方法尤其适用于大容量备份迁移,相比面板设置更节省IO资源。
某技术博客记录的实战案例显示,迁移2TB备份文件时直接修改面板路径导致服务中断。经验证,采用分批次迁移策略:先迁移30天前的历史备份,保留最近备份在原始目录,既可释放存储压力,又确保紧急恢复时的数据可用性。迁移完成后通过crontab设置定时清理旧目录的过期备份。
路径权限与安全策略
备份目录的权限配置直接影响数据安全性。建议将存储目录归属设置为www:www,权限配置为750。对于敏感业务数据,可启用ACL访问控制列表,限制特定IP段访问备份文件。某金融行业用户实践显示,采用chattr +i 命令设置备份文件不可修改属性,有效防御勒索软件攻击。

审计日志显示,80%的备份泄露事件源于权限配置不当。技术社区推荐使用auditd工具监控备份目录访问记录,配合SELinux策略限制非授权进程访问。对于云服务器环境,还应检查安全组规则,禁止外网直接访问备份存储端口。
插件下载说明
未提供下载提取码的插件,都是站长辛苦开发!需要的请联系本站客服或者站长!
织梦二次开发QQ群
本站客服QQ号:862782808(点击左边QQ号交流),群号(383578617)
如果您有任何织梦问题,请把问题发到群里,阁主将为您写解决教程!
转载请注明: 织梦模板 » 宝塔面板备份文件默认保存路径在哪里修改































